Given Input Data is 889, 940, 223, 792
Make a list of Prime Factors of all the given numbers initially
Prime Factorization of 889 is 7 x 127
Prime Factorization of 940 is 2 x 2 x 5 x 47
Prime Factorization of 223 is 223
Prime Factorization of 792 is 2 x 2 x 2 x 3 x 3 x 11
The above numbers do not have any common prime factor. So GCD is 1
